CQC register Stonedale Lodge Care Home to carry out the following legally regulated services here:
Accommodation for persons who require nursing or personal care
Mr Stephen Philip Baker is responsible for these services.
Condition of this registration relating to carrying out this regulated activity
The registered provider cannot accommodate any other service users other than those that are currently accommodated at Stonedale Lodge Care Home.
The registered provider must notify the Care Quality Commission of any new managers including registered managers and if they leave, when they are due to complete their notice period, have their employment terminated or if they voluntarily resign within 5 working days of becoming aware.
The registered provider must provide an action plan outlining how they plan to upgrade their dependency tool, how this will be embedded and continue to work practically by 4pm on the second Monday of each month.
The registered provider must provide an action plan by 4pm on the second Monday of each month outlining how they plan to develop a robust system for managing accidents and incidents to ensure oversight and mitigate the impact and risk of harm to service users.
The registered provider must provide all accident and incident records, along with evidence of their analysis, lessons learned, and actions taken to prevent recurrence. These records are to be provided by 4pm on the second Monday of each month.
The registered provider must provide a copy of their action plan and medicines audits by 4pm on the second Monday of each month. The medicines audits should consist of a review of all systems implemented for the safe management of medicines, including ‘when required’ medicines and stocks are accurate and up to date, to ensure medicines, including topical medicines, are safely administered and recorded as prescribed. Evidence of all training and competency assessments for all staff administering medicines.
The registered provider must Inform the Care Quality Commission of what steps they intend to undertake and implement to significantly strengthen the leadership team, leadership, and oversight arrangements at Stonedale Lodge Care Home. The registered provider must provide the Care Quality Commission by 4pm on the second Monday of each month, evidence of the steps taken to implement the steps to strengthen those leadership arrangements including any monitoring data or audits undertaken to provide reassurance those arrangements have been implemented.
Terms of this registration relating to carrying out this regulated activity
The registered provider must only accommodate a maximum of 180 service users at Stonedale Lodge Care Home.
